Are Gucci Watches Any Good?

The question of Gucci watch quality is a multifaceted one. While Gucci offers a range of timepieces, from relatively affordable quartz watches to more expensive mechanical models, the consistency of quality across the range is debatable. Many consumers report issues with functionality, durability, and even the finish of less expensive models. These issues often manifest as malfunctioning movements, easily scratched crystals, and cheaply constructed straps. On the other hand, some of Gucci's higher-end watches, particularly those with Swiss-made movements, generally receive more positive feedback, although even these are not immune to occasional defects. The price point often does not seem to directly correlate with quality, leading to consumer frustration. The brand's focus on design and branding, sometimes at the expense of robust construction, is a recurring theme in criticisms of their watches. Many consumers feel that the price tag doesn't always justify the quality of the components and build.

Is Gucci High Quality?

The simple answer is: it depends. Gucci's reputation for high quality is undeniably tarnished by inconsistencies across its product lines. While some items, particularly those from their higher-priced collections or made from specific, high-quality materials, maintain a level of craftsmanship consistent with luxury expectations, a significant portion of their offerings fall short. This inconsistency contributes to the perception of declining quality. Factors such as outsourcing to manufacturers with varying standards and a focus on fast fashion trends over meticulous craftsmanship are often cited as contributing factors. The brand's reliance on seasonal collections and trend-driven designs can also lead to compromises in material selection and construction to meet production deadlines and price points. The pursuit of mass appeal, while boosting sales, may have inadvertently diluted the brand's commitment to traditional, handcrafted luxury.

Is Gucci Made in Turkey?

Like many large fashion brands, Gucci utilizes manufacturing facilities in multiple countries, including Turkey. The origin of manufacture does not automatically equate to poor quality. Many reputable brands utilize factories globally, leveraging expertise and cost-effectiveness in different regions. However, the use of Turkish manufacturing facilities, along with factories in other countries, raises concerns about quality control and oversight. The lack of transparency regarding manufacturing locations and processes further fuels consumer skepticism. It's crucial to understand that while some Gucci products might be made in Turkey, that alone doesn't automatically determine their quality. The quality control procedures employed at the specific factory, the materials used, and the oversight provided by Gucci itself are critical factors determining the final product's quality.
